HTML ist die Abkürzung (HTML -Anwendung) der HTML -Anwendung, ein neues Konzept der Softwareentwicklung. Es spart HTML direkt in das Format von HTA. Es handelt sich um eine unabhängige Anwendungssoftware, die sich nicht von der Software -Schnittstelle unterscheidet, die von Programmiersprachen wie VB und C ++ entworfen wurde.
Im Allgemeinen kann HTA in VBScript und Jscript geschrieben werden, und VBS ist schließlich leistungsstärker, es ist Microsofts eigene Sache. HTA kann die Datenbank bedienen, und die Schnittstelle kann mit HTML+CSS implementiert werden, was sehr praktisch ist, um einige einfache Anwendungen zu schreiben.
Derzeit hat die Website von Cuoxin Webmaster einige gute HTA -Beispiele für alle zusammengestellt. Freunde, die es mögen, können hier (//www.jb51.net/List/List_110_1.htm) gehen, um es anzuzeigen.
HTA -Instanz
Hier ist ein Beispiel für ein HTA:
Der Code ist wie folgt:
<html>
<kopf>
<title>; Das erste HTA -Beispiel </title>
<Styles>
P {Schriftgröße: 24; Cursor: Hand}
</style>
</head>
<body>
<Center>
<p>
Hta
HTML -Anwendung
HTML -Anwendung
</p>
</center>
</body>
</html>
Kopieren Sie den obigen Code in einen beliebigen Texteditor, speichern Sie ihn als *.hta und doppelklicken Sie darauf, um den Effekt anzuzeigen.
HTA -Eigenschaften
HTA ähnelt der normalen Webseitenstruktur, daher ist sie einfach zu entwerfen. Natürlich hat HTA viele einzigartige Attribute:
Syntaxanforderungen
Die Syntaxanforderungen von HTA sind sogar lockerer als HTML, und sogar Tags wie <html>, <body> usw. können weggelassen werden:
HINWEIS: Das obige ist der gesamte Code der gesamten HTA -Datei.
Das Aussehen von HTA
Sie können <hta: application>; So setzen Sie das Erscheinungsbild der HTA -Anwendung wie die Titelleiste, die Grenzgröße usw. und müssen in <kopf>;.
Der Code ist wie folgt:
<html>
<kopf>
<title>; Das erste HTA -Beispiel </title>
<Hta: Anwendungs -ID = "Ohta"
ApplicationName = "myapp"
Rand = "dünn"
BORDERSYLE = "Normal"
caption = "Ja"
icon = "Dateiname.ico"
MaximizeButton = "Ja"
MinimizeButton = "Ja"
showitaskbar = "nein"
SingleInInstance = "Nein"
sysmenu = "Ja"
Version = "1.0"
windowState = "normal"
scroll = "yes">
</head>
<body>
<Center>
Hta
HTML -Anwendung
HTML -Anwendung
<button onclick = ”self.close ()” style = ”Schriftgröße: 18”>; verlassen </button>
</center>
</body>
</html>
Attributbeschreibung:
ApplicationName Attribut (ApplicationName)
Diese Eigenschaft ist der Name der Einstellung HTA.
Grenzattribut (Grenze)
Diese Eigenschaft ist der auf HTA festgelegte Fensterrandtyp und der Standardwert ist dick.
Es kann auf dicke Grenzen eingestellt werden.
Das Dialogfenster gibt das Fenster als Dialogfeld an
Keiner geben Fenster ohne Rand an
Dünn gibt an, dass das Fenster schmaler Rand ist
BorderSyle Attribut (BORDERSYLE)
Diese Eigenschaft legt das Grenzformat des HTA -Fensters fest und der Standardwert ist normal.
Es kann als festgelegt werden
Normales normales Randformat
Komplexe konkave und konvexe Formatkombination Rand
Erhöhte, hervorstehende 3D -Grenze
statisches 3D -Grenzformat
gesunkene 3D -Grenze
Bildunterschrift Attribut (Bildunterschrift)
In dieser Eigenschaft wird festgelegt, ob das HTA -Fenster die Titelleiste oder den Titel und der Standardwert Ja anzeigt.
Symbolattribute (Symbol)